#41 Andrew Lovedale

Position: Forward
Height: 6-8
Weight: 220
Class: Senior
Hometown: Benin City, Nigeria
High School: Loretto (England)



2007-08: Averaged 6.8 points and 5.4 rebounds a game in 21.6 minutes an outing • Shot 54.1 percent from the field • Played in all 36 contests and started 25 of the last 26; Davidson went 24-1 with him in the starting lineup • Averaged 10.3 points and 6.8 rebounds a game in the NCAA Tournament • Scored in double figures in 10 games • Reached double figures in rebounding four times • Recorded his only double-double of the season with 13 points and 12 boards vs. Gonzaga in the NCAA Tournament first round • Had 12 points and six rebounds against top-ranked North Carolina • Had 13 points and seven rebounds at The Citadel (1/24) • Recorded 10 points and seven rebounds at the College of Charleston (1/ 26) • Tallied 13 rebounds vs. Elon (2/6) • Scored 14 points in consecutive games against Furman (2/16) and UNC Greensboro (2/19) • Had nine points and 10 rebounds at Winthrop • Posted 11 boards vs. Wofford (3/8) • Scored 10 points against Elon in the SoCon Championship game (3/10) • Collected 11 points and five rebounds against Georgetown and 12 points and four boards vs. Wisconsin in the NCAA Tournament.

2006-07:
Despite playing just over 18 minutes per game, he ranked 12th in the SoCon with an average of 5.9 rebounds per game • Recorded his first of five double-figure rebounding performances with 12 in Davidson’s season-opening win against Eastern Michigan • Was just one point shy of a double-double, scoring nine points while grabbing 10 rebounds in 19 minutes at No. 8/9 Duke • Made his first career start in Davidson’s SoCon opener, recording his first double-double with 16 points and 17 rebounds in 33 minutes versus Elon (12/1) • Pulled down 11 rebounds as Davidson held off Wofford on the road (1/13) • Reached the 10-point plateau in three of the Wildcats’ final six games of the regular season.

2005-06:
Made his Davidson debut at Cameron Indoor Stadium where he had three rebounds in as many minutes against Duke, the nation’s No. 1 ranked team at the time • Recorded first collegiate points in Davidson’s win over UMass at Belk Arena • After scoring a season-high six points at The Citadel, he matched that performance and added a career-high six rebounds against Furman in a key SoCon battle the next time out.

Before Davidson:
Appeared in the National U-20 Cup Final • Was the MVP of the U-18 League Final in 2002-03 • In the spring of 2005, he helped his team win the cup • Played for coach Joe Forber.

Personal:
Born Aug. 24, 1985, in Benin City, Nigeria • The son of Lovedale and Delphine • He comes from a large family with three brothers, three sisters, two half-brothers and a half-sister • His brother, Izebvuwa, is a retired Taekwondo fighter, and his brother, Michael, is a retired basketball player • His mother represented the state as a top table tennis player • Majoring in political science.
